Gentlemen, the new season is upon us and we will be soon playing those illustrious courses around the southern part of New Brunswick on Thursday mornings in the Hub Senior Tournaments.
Men who are 50yrs of age or over are more than welcomed to enter and play in these 2 man scrambles every week. I am hoping that we will have a few new members this year.
If you are new member or one who has reached that magical half century age or older than, I would like to explain a few rules of how these tournaments work.
The first thing is that these tournaments are for fun and to meet other golfers from the other courses who participate in these Thursday morning outings.
The format is quite simple; you need a partner and sign up on the bulletin board no later than Monday at 6pm of that week. There will be a list showing where we are to be playing that week and if you wish to compete all you have to do is enter your name, telephone, handicap and yes or no in the Electric cart column and your done. I will be giving you a call on Tuesday or Wednesday at the latest telling you your tee time. If you wish I can send you an E-mail if you supply me with your address, in stead of calling.
Your partner does not have to belong to our club or any other for that matter. So if you know of someone please sign him up with you on our bulletin board. If you do not have a partner but wish to play, then we will try to match you up with somebody who is in the same situation as you.
You do not have to play all the tournaments only the ones which you and your partner wish to enter. The cost is yet to be determined for this year but normally it is $20 to play per person and if you want or require an Electric cart than it is $20 per team.
So you will have a lot of fun and meet new people and hopefully make a few new friends for $30 at the most per outing.
The following is a list of courses which we play (each twice) during the season.
St Ignace, Bouctouche, Pine Needles, Lakeside, Maplewood, Country Meadows, Memramcook. We also play Magnetic Hill and Sackville (each once) during the season.
We normally played Burro Hills in Hillsborough (twice per season) but I am not sure if it will be opened this season or not, due to their financial difficulties.
